news 2026/4/27 16:03:10

DevExtreme JS ASP.NET Core v25.2预览 - DataGrid/TreeList全新升级

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
DevExtreme JS ASP.NET Core v25.2预览 - DataGrid/TreeList全新升级

DevExtreme拥有高性能的HTML5 / JavaScript小部件集合,使您可以利用现代Web开发堆栈(包括React,Angular,ASP.NET Core,jQuery,Knockout等)构建交互式的Web应用程序。从Angular和Reac,到ASP.NET Core或Vue,DevExtreme包含全面的高性能和响应式UI小部件集合,可在传统Web和下一代移动应用程序中使用。 该套件附带功能齐全的数据网格、交互式图表小部件、数据编辑器等。

在这篇博文中,我们将回顾DevExtreme预计在年底版本(v25.2 - 2025年12月)中发布的主要功能,这些功能既适用于DevExtreme JavaScript/TypeScript (React、Angular、Vue、jQuery),也适用于基于ASP. NET Core/ASP. NET MVC5的控件。

本文中包含的信息详细介绍了DevExpress官方当前/预计的开发计划,请注意,此信息仅供参考之用,并不代表Developer Express Inc.的约束性承诺。此路线图及其中列出的功能/产品可能会更改,您不应依赖或使用此信息来帮助做出有关Developer Express Inc产品的购买决定。

获取DevExtreme v25.1正式版下载

DataGrid/TreeList -标记框列

在v25.2中,DevExpress官方将向DevExtreme DataGrid和TreeList组件添加一个内置的 TagBox 列,这些列允许用户在编辑单元格内容时选择多个值,或者在Filter Row中指定多个搜索条件。

在处理多个类别/相关实体(如标签、状态信息或地址)时,此特性增强了可用性。

Scheduler – 重新设计的日程表单

在v25.2中,官方将基于现代UI/UX标准重新设计Scheduler日程编辑表单。

更新后的表单将完全响应(跨桌面、平板电脑和移动设备),技术团队还将改进可访问性,使其与当前的合规标准保持一致。

UI/UX和API增强
集合组件 - 性能优化

Accordion、Tabs、TabPanel和 List组件在每次重新排序操作后都会重新呈现所有项,在v25.2中,如果启用repaintChangesOnly,则重新渲染将仅限于受影响的项目。

此更改将提高呈现速度并减少DOM更新,特别是在大型集合中。

下拉编辑器 - fieldTemplate重新设计

对于SelectBox、TagBox、ColorBox 和 DropDownBox,官方将用两个新的模板选项来替换fieldTemplate : before和after。这些选项将允许您在输入字段之前/之后插入自定义标记,而无需重新创建输入逻辑(无需定义完整的TextBox组件配置),fieldTemplate选项将被弃用。

LoadIndicator - 新的动画类型

在下一个版本中,LoadIndicator组件将支持闪烁动画,新的animationType选项将允许您在圆形和闪烁动画之间切换。

Calendar – Today按钮文本

您将能够为Today按钮指定自定义文本。

TabPanel – 全新的keyExpr属性

新版本将为TabPanel组件引入keyExpr属性,以简化对数据项的访问。


更多DevExpress线上公开课、中文教程资讯请上中文网获取

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 2:04:43

当BP神经网络遇上进化算法:手把手玩转GAPSO优化预测模型

GAPSO-BP回归预测,遗传粒子群混合算法(GAPSO)优化BP神经网络回归预测,多输入单输出模型 1、运行环境要求MATLAB版本为2018b及其以上 2、评价指标包括:R2、MAE、MSE、RMSE等,图很多,符合您的需要 3、代码中文注释清晰,质…

作者头像 李华
网站建设 2026/4/23 13:17:01

jQuery EasyUI 应用 - 创建 CRUD 数据网格(DataGrid)

jQuery EasyUI 应用 - 创建 CRUD 数据网格(DataGrid) 在上一个教程中,我们使用了 dialog 弹窗来实现 CRUD 操作。本教程将展示如何直接在 DataGrid 中实现可编辑的 CRUD 功能,即“行内编辑”(inline editing&#xff…

作者头像 李华
网站建设 2026/4/17 17:19:42

EmotiVoice语音合成跨设备一致性验证:手机、音箱、耳机播放无差异

EmotiVoice语音合成跨设备一致性验证:手机、音箱、耳机播放无差异技术背景与核心挑战 在今天的智能交互场景中,用户早已不满足于“能说话”的语音助手。他们希望听到的不只是信息,而是一种带有情绪、个性和温度的声音——就像真人对话那样自然…

作者头像 李华
网站建设 2026/4/18 3:26:46

语音克隆身份验证机制:确保授权使用的安全流程

语音克隆身份验证机制:确保授权使用的安全流程 在AI语音技术飞速发展的今天,我们已经可以仅凭几秒钟的录音,精准复现一个人的声音——语调、节奏、音色几乎毫无差别。这种能力让虚拟主播、有声书创作和游戏角色配音变得前所未有的生动&#x…

作者头像 李华
网站建设 2026/4/17 17:33:46

计算广告:智能时代的营销科学与实践(十八)

目录 10.4 统计模型分布式优化框架 1. 为什么需要分布式优化?广告数据的双重挑战 2. 核心范式:数据并行 vs. 模型并行 3. 参数服务器架构:工业界的支柱 4. 面向广告稀疏特征的优化 5. 主流框架与Lambda架构实践 6. 总结:从算…

作者头像 李华
网站建设 2026/4/21 6:19:49

速藏!从CRUD到AI:4年后端程序员转大模型,3个月拿30K

还在为重复的CRUD业务感到麻木?担心35岁职场危机提前到来?我,一名做了4年Java后端的程序员,曾困在“增删改查”的循环里看不到头,直到下定决心转大模型,3个月后成功拿到月薪30K的应用开发offer。今天把我的…

作者头像 李华